Electrician Degree, Certificate and Diploma Programs<\/strong><\/h3>\n

\"BarnesvilleThere are multiple options to receive electrician training in a vocational or trade school near Barnesville NC. You may select a diploma or certificate program, or earn an Associate Degree. Bachelor’s Degrees are available at some schools, but are not as prevalent as the other three options. Frequently these programs are made available together with an apprenticeship, which are required by the majority of states in order to be licensed or if you wish to earn certification.
